基于校友录管理系统的专业职业匹配分析
2025-03-22 04:36
在当今信息化社会,校友录管理系统成为高校及企业联系的重要工具。该系统不仅能够记录校友信息,还能够帮助学生与职场人士建立联系,促进资源共享。本文将围绕“校友录管理系统”和“职业”的主题,探讨如何利用该系统进行职业匹配分析。
首先,我们设计了一个简单的校友录管理系统数据库。以下是数据库表结构:
CREATE TABLE alumni (
id INT AUTO_INCREMENT PRIMARY KEY,
name VARCHAR(50) NOT NULL,
graduation_year INT,
major VARCHAR(50),
current_job VARCHAR(100)
);
上述SQL语句创建了一个名为`alumni`的表,用于存储校友的基本信息,包括姓名、毕业年份、所学专业以及当前职业。
接下来,我们使用Python语言来实现数据的查询与分析功能。以下是一个简单的Python脚本,用于从数据库中提取数据并进行职业匹配分析:
import mysql.connector
# 连接到数据库
db = mysql.connector.connect(
host="localhost",
user="root",
password="password",
database="alumni_system"
)
cursor = db.cursor()
# 查询所有校友的职业信息
query = "SELECT major, current_job FROM alumni"
cursor.execute(query)
results = cursor.fetchall()
# 分析职业与专业的匹配情况
job_counts = {}
for row in results:
major, job = row
if major not in job_counts:
job_counts[major] = {}
if job not in job_counts[major]:
job_counts[major][job] = 0
job_counts[major][job] += 1
# 输出结果
print("专业与职业匹配情况:")
for major, jobs in job_counts.items():
print(f"专业: {major}")
for job, count in jobs.items():
print(f" 职业: {job}, 数量: {count}")
# 关闭数据库连接
cursor.close()
db.close()
上述Python脚本首先连接到MySQL数据库,然后查询所有校友的职业信息,并统计每个专业对应的职业分布情况。最后,输出每个专业的职业匹配情况。

通过这种基于校友录管理系统的分析方法,我们可以更清晰地了解不同专业的职业发展趋势,为在校学生提供职业规划建议。

综上所述,“校友录管理系统”不仅可以作为校友之间的沟通桥梁,还能在职业匹配和数据分析方面发挥重要作用。
本站知识库部分内容及素材来源于互联网,如有侵权,联系必删!
标签:校友录管理系统

